We compared two CPUs: the Intel Core Ultra 7 270K Plus vs AMD Ryzen 9 7900X. The Intel Core Ultra 7 270K Plus features 24 cores and 24 threads with a maximum clock speed of 5.5 GHz, while the AMD Ryzen 9 7900X has 12 cores and 24 threads with a maximum clock speed of Up to 5.6 GHz. Let's see which CPU performs better in terms of benchmarks and specifications.

Why Intel Core Ultra 7 270K Plus is better than AMD Ryzen 9 7900X

  • More advanced 3nm manufacturing process (vs 5nm)
  • Geekbench 6 shows 19% faster single-core and 35% faster multi-core performance
  • 38% higher memory bandwidth (115.2 GB/s vs 83.2 GB/s)
  • Lower power consumption (125W vs 170 W)
  • Released about 3 years and 6 months later
  • 100% more cores (24 cores vs 12 cores)

Why AMD Ryzen 9 7900X is better than Intel Core Ultra 7 270K Plus

  • 2% higher CPU boost clock (Up to 5.6 GHz vs 5.5 GHz)
  • 10% higher iGPU frequency (2200 MHz vs 2.0 GHz)
  • 78% larger L3 cache (64 MB shared vs 36MB)
